Addictive series - come for Matilda, stay for the strong B-plot
Matilda. Matilda. Matilda. Lured in: hook, line and sinker.While all the girls who take dares are fantastic, and this is Bonnie's story, just one member of a great and realistic group of friends, it is the interweaving of Matilda and Montagu's story that keeps me coming back. The structural pillars of this series are very good and while there are a few little finishing issues here and there, the girls are all unique in their personalities and circumstances. The teasing out of Matilda's story across what looks like at least 10 books is very well done. Just the right amount of distance and heat. I hope she's saved something special for her book, as seeing Montagu's side of things might remove the mystery. Here's hoping not!The book could be read as a standalone, but I wouldn't recommend it. Read them in order. You need the history of characters such as Ruth, Minerva, Helena and Matilda to understand why they act as they do. Not much of Prue, Alice, Aashini or Kitty in this particular story, and we only get a few little teasers of the underdone Jemima. Bonnie is a fun character, as is Jerome, and I especially enjoyed that neither of these characters really follow the rules. Until they do. Just read the series and you'll get it. Ruth's story is next, and I look forward to seeing how the author will account for the distance issues that it presents her Peculiar Ladies.Thank you Ms Leech, for giving me yet another way to procrastinate and get nothing done.
